Kwara State Police Commissioner Vows To Boost Security

Date: 2023-10-03

The new Commissioner of Police in Kwara State, Northcentral Nigeria, Victor Olaiya has vowed to boost security by dealing ruthlessly with all manner of crime in the state.

He made this known when he formally resumed office in Ilorin, the state capital.

While addressing the command's strategic managers, the New Police boss declared his total abhorrence to laziness, negligence, and armchair leadership style.

He said he is an adherent of the rule of law using the community policing strategy in line with global best practices.

Olaiya who hails from Lagos State, Nigeria had his secondary education at CMS Grammar School, Bariga, in Lagos, where he obtained his O-Level Certificate.

He is an alumnus of the prestigious University of Lagos with Bachelor of Art (B.A.) and Master of Art (M.A.) degrees in philosophy.

CP Victor Olaiya did his youth service in Ilesha, Osun State and was appointed into the Nigeria Police Force in 1992 as a member of Course 3 of the Nigeria Police Academy and passed out as a cadet Assistant Superintendent of Police {Asp}.

His first posting was in Imo State, where he cut his teeth as a professional Police Officer, from where he was posted to Staff College, Jos Plateau State, as a directing staff. He was also posted to the Inspector-General of Police Secretariat (IGP-SEC), where he proved his mettle as an astute administrator before being moved to the Oyo State Police Command, where he meritoriously served as Divisional Police Officer (DPO) in several police stations, among which were Agugu, Agodi, Sango Divisions, and others.

He also served as the officer-in-charge (OC) of the Anti-Robbery and Special Anti-Robbery Squad (SARS) of the command.

From Oyo State, CP Victor Olaiya was again posted to Zone 12, Zonal Command, Bauchi as the 2ic Operations before his eventual redeployment to the Force Criminal Investigation Department (FCID) Abuja as a team leader in the General Investigation Section, until his promotion to the rank of Assistant Commissioner of Police and moved to Benue State Command as the Area Commander Gboko.

CP Victor Olaiya, while serving as Assistant Commissioner of Police (Admin) in Nassarawa State, was promoted to the rank of Deputy Commissioner of Police (DCP) Investment at the Force Headquarters, Abuja, before being further deployed to Yobe State as Deputy Commissioner of Police (Admin).

He was promoted to the enviable rank of Commissioner of Police in March 2023 and deployed as the CP in charge of INEC headquarters in Abuja, from where he was posted as the Commissioner of Police, Kwara State Police Command.
